Understanding Microbreaks: Definition and Benefits

What Are Microbreaks?

Many people struggle with maintaining productivity during long work hours because they neglect to take short, intentional pauses. These short pauses, known as microbreaks, are brief intervals typically lasting from a few seconds up to five minutes. Unlike traditional extended breaks, microbreaks are meant to be frequent and strategically positioned throughout the workday to provide momentary relief from continuous tasks. Without understanding microbreaks, workers may overlook how small moments of rest can profoundly impact their overall performance and well-being.

Techniques for Integrating Microbreaks into Long Hours

Time Management Strategies: Pomodoro and Beyond

One common obstacle to taking microbreaks is the feeling that stopping work interrupts momentum or wastes time. This stems from a rigid work approach that favors continuous output over mental sustainability. Time management tools like the Pomodoro Technique address this by structuring work into focused intervals followed by short breaks. This method promotes natural opportunities for microbreaks, preventing burnout and maintaining engagement. Beyond Pomodoro, other techniques encourage customizing break frequency and duration based on personal productivity rhythms, solving the challenge of fitting breaks seamlessly into busier schedules.

Examples of Effective Microbreak Activities

Even with scheduled breaks, the challenge remains how to use microbreaks effectively. Many default to passive activities such as scrolling on a phone, which can fail to rejuvenate focus. Instead, effective microbreaks involve light physical movement, like stretching or short walks, which counteract muscle tension and promote circulation. Additionally, deliberately shifting mental focus to unrelated subjects encourages creative thinking. Simple practices like deep breathing, appreciating the environment, or engaging in positive conversations can uplift mood and create a refreshing mental reset, ensuring the break serves its intended purpose.

Physical vs. Mental Work Settings

Different types of work demand tailored microbreak strategies. Physical jobs stress the body and require microbreaks aimed at muscle relaxation and injury prevention, such as light stretching or posture shifts. Conversely, mentally intensive tasks cause cognitive fatigue that microbreaks can counter by diverting attention to non-work-related activities or engaging in brief physical movement. Understanding the specific demands of one’s work ensures microbreaks are customized effectively to sustain both physical health and mental clarity.
